Netley station is designed with passenger convenience in mind, even if some areas are a bit basic. Ticket purchases and collections are straightforward, with a ticket office open from 06:10 to 10:10 on weekdays complemented by ticket machines that remain accessible. If you've bought your tickets online, you can easily collect them at the station.
For passengers requiring assistance, step-free access is provided, although interchange between platforms involves using a footbridge with steps. While there’s no staffed assistance available, help points are strategically located for querying or emergencies. Those with mobility impairments can also book support in advance or speak to the guard present on the train upon arrival. Wi-Fi hotspots are available to use, keeping you connected as you wait for your train.
Moving on from Netley is convenient. If you find yourself in need of bus services, detailed information in printable format is just a click away here. For rail-replacement services, the station forecourt is the designated location.

Lymington Town Train Station boasts a variety of amenities aimed at making your journey smoother and more comfortable. Ticket purchasing and collection are straightforward with a ticket office that operates from early in the morning till mid-day on weekdays and has slightly reduced hours over the weekend. There are also ticket machines for picking up pre-booked tickets, designed to cater to those using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
The station is fully accessible, with step-free access across all areas. Although the station lacks a waiting room with heating, the seating areas in the booking hall provide enough space for a pause before continuing your journey. However, the station lacks certain amenities such as luggage storage and accessible toilets.
The station is conveniently connected with other forms of transport to facilitate an onward journey into the charming surroundings or beyond. For local bus connections, including rail replacement services, the Gosport Street bus stop outside Meridian Electrical is available.
